Industrial & Commercial Bank of China Ltd. (OTCMKTS:IDCBY - Get Free Report) saw unusually-strong trading volume on Thursday . Approximately 76,839 shares changed hands during mid-day trading, an increase of 69% from the previous session's volume of 45,422 shares.The stock last traded at $15.45 and had previously closed at $16.10.
Industrial & Commercial Bank of China Ltd. Stock Performance
The firm's fifty day simple moving average is $14.81 and its 200 day simple moving average is $14.02. The company has a market capitalization of $275.15 billion, a PE ratio of 5.74 and a beta of 0.16.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.70, a current ratio of 0.91 and a quick ratio of 0.91.
Industrial & Commercial Bank of China Ltd. Increases Dividend
The company also recently announced a dividend, which will be paid on Friday, September 5th. Stockholders of record on Friday, July 4th will be paid a dividend of $0.3506 per share. This is a positive change from Industrial & Commercial Bank of China Ltd.'s previous dividend of $0.30. This represents a dividend yield of 4.17%. The ex-dividend date is Thursday, July 3rd. Industrial & Commercial Bank of China Ltd.'s dividend payout ratio is presently 22.68%.

Industrial and Commercial Bank of China Limited, together with its subsidiaries, provides banking products and services in the People's Republic of China and internationally. The company operates through Corporate Banking, Personal Banking, and Treasury Operations segments. The Corporate Banking segment offers financial products and services to corporations, government agencies, and financial institutions.
